EI8351     ELECTRICAL MEASUREMENTS ENGINEERING     L T P C 3 0 0 3

OBJECTIVES:

  • To introduce the meters used to measure current & voltage.
  • To have an adequate knowledge in the measurement techniques for power and energy,

power and energy meters are included.

  • To provide Elaborate discussion about potentiometer & instrument transformers.
  • To provide Detailed study of resistance measuring methods.
  • To provide Detailed study of inductance and capacitance measurement.

UNIT I MEASUREMENT OF VOLTAGE AND CURRENT 6+6

Galvanometers: – Ballistic, D’Arsonval galvanometer – Theory, calibration, application – Principle,

construction, operation and comparison of moving coil, moving iron meters, dynamometer, induction

type & thermal type meter, rectifier type – Extension of range and calibration of voltmeter and

ammeter – Errors and compensation.

UNIT II MEASUREMENT OF POWER AND ENERGY 6+6

Electrodynamometer type wattmeter: – Theory & its errors – Methods of correction – LPF wattmeter–

Phantom loading – Induction type kWh meter – Induction type energy meter – Calibration of wattmeter

and Energy meter.

UNIT III POTENTIOMETERS & INSTRUMENT TRANSFORMERS 6+6

DC potentiometer:– Basic circuit, standardization – Laboratory type (Crompton’s) – AC

potentiometer:-Drysdale (polar type) type – Gall-Tinsley (coordinate) type – Limitations & applications

– Instrument Transformer:-C.T and P.T construction, theory, operation and characteristics.

UNIT IV RESISTANCE MEASUREMENT 6+6

Measurement of low, medium & high resistance: – Ammeter, voltmeter method – Wheatstone bridge–

Kelvin double bridge – Series and shunt type ohmmeter – High resistance measurement :-Loss of

charge method, Megohm bridge method –Megger – Direct deflection methods – Price’s guardwiremethod

– Earth resistance measurement.

UNIT V IMPEDANCE MEASUREMENT 6+6

A.C bridges:– Measurement of inductance, capacitance – Q of coil – Maxwell Bridge – Wein’s bridge–

Schering bridge – Anderson bridge –Hay’s bridge- Campbell bridge to measure mutual inductance –

Errors in A.C. bridge methods and their compensation – Detectors – Excited field – A.C.

galvanometer– Vibration galvanometer.

TOTAL:60 PERIODS

COURSE OUTCOMES

At the end of the course, the student should have the:

  1. Ability to measure current and voltage,
  2. Ability to understand AC and DC measurements.
  3. Ability to measure power and calibration of energy meters.
  4. Ability to measure current and voltage using potentiometric method.
  5. Ability to understand the resistance measurement
  6. Ability to use bridge circuit to measure resistance, inductance and capacitance.
